Output 39ddeb74ae2cbac020cacf77266c4c88e36c001394bb021a400a7bcbbc8bd6cc:0

value
15606
script pubkey
OP_HASH160 OP_PUSHBYTES_20 776594e8a07e1f054cf1d81495b52ada155fd5d2 OP_EQUAL
address
3CaL2PaRBKeia9VBrKAGRv62vYANMLP9Rf
transaction
39ddeb74ae2cbac020cacf77266c4c88e36c001394bb021a400a7bcbbc8bd6cc
confirmations
84471
spent
true